REVIEW The Black Conspiracy by Ken Magee

Have just put read the last page of this book & am realising my chuckling has come to an end. Sad

This is the second book in the series & im hoping it won't be the last, it certainly leaves the adventure open with enough opportunity for book 3.

In this episode we continue to follow the escapades of Madrick the old Wizard & young Tung a lowly life form ( who is extremely funny) as they try to save the world & take on the evil forces of Black Wizards Vlax & Calister.

Those having read the first book "Dark Tidings" will be aware that Madrick & Tung have time travelled from Medieval England into the present day using the spell spell to escape the dungeons of King Mifel & certain death.

They meet up with Michael a legendary techno geek & computer hacker & the fun begins. ( I strongly recommend reading this book prior to "Black Conspiracy" to get the background of events, you won't be disappointed) .

Vlax & Calister have now joined them in the present day & hatched a plan to take over the Occultus Populous, a powerful secret organisation, hidden under the wealth of an International Investment Bank that has continued to thrive since the Grand Wizards of their time.

There are more new characters introduced & all are brilliantly cast adding more adventure & side splitting funnies along the way.

Action, mishaps & humour & all this is done under the watchful eye of Mr & Mrs Universe (a new addition to the series )

If you enjoy a well told adventure of old & new with a little magic ( or maybe a lot) & enjoy the kind of slapstick humour that grabs you unaware causing you to wheeze in bouts of giggles then this is for you.

As the first book, this is superbly written. Dont make the mistake of confusing talent with price as you will presume this just a mediocre read which it isn't.

Enjoy!
